Output c566036c7c31b45e95093334637765b4975c7d2453f54ec6f23fd0942cdc16d9:19

value
628039
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f90c1e53209157736d34f2247146324963191965 OP_EQUAL
address
3QPrhKCbG3V8x61xa9LVYPw5nqt4hj3yUW
transaction
c566036c7c31b45e95093334637765b4975c7d2453f54ec6f23fd0942cdc16d9
spent
true